Item 5.02.
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ers.
The Board of Directors of the Company previously approved, subject to stockholder approval, an amendment to the Company's 2007 Equity Incentive Plan (the "Equity Incentive Plan"), in order to allow for each non-employee director to receive an annual grant of $50,000 worth of restricted shares of our common stock (based on the closing stock price of the Company's common stock on the grant date), an increase from the previous annual grant of $30,000 worth of restricted shares of our common stock. On March 21, 2013, we received an order from the Securities and Exchange Commission granting exemptive relief to amend the Equity Incentive Plan to allow for such an increase. On May 8, 2013, at the 2013 annual meeting of stockholders of the Company, the Company's stockholders approved this amendment to the Equity Incentive Plan. A more detailed summary of the material terms of the Equity Incentive Plan appears on pages 43 to 46 of the Company's Definitive Proxy Statement on Schedule 14A, which was fil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ission on March 22, 2013. The foregoing description of the amendment is qualified in its entirety by reference to the full text of the amended Equity Incentive Plan, which is filed as exhibit 10.1 hereto and incorporated herein by reference.
In addition, at the Annual Meeting, the Company's stockholders approved certain business criteria for various performance goals that our Board of Directors may use with respect to grants of restricted stock awards to executive officers under the Equity Incentive Plan to enable such awards to qualify for the “performance-based” compensation exception under Section 162(m) of the Internal Revenue Code of 1986, as amended (the “Code”), which allows such awards to be fully deductible for federal income tax purposes. Proposal 2 - Approval to Sell Securities Below Net Asset Value
A proposal to authorize the Company, pursuant to approval of its Board of Directors, to sell shares of its common stock or warrants, options or rights to acquire common stock during the next year at a price below the Company's then current net asset value per share was approved. The following votes were taken in connection with this proposal:
For
Against
Abstain
14,649,383
1,247,933
299,360

This proposal was also approved by the Company's non-affiliated stockholders by a vote of 13,317,691 shares for, 1,247,933 shares against and 299,360 shares abstained. The number of votes cast in favor of this proposal represents a majority of outstanding voting securities of the Company and a majority of outstanding securities not held by affiliated persons, as defined under the Investment Company Act of 1940, as amended.
